Purpose
Directly oversee the Engineering Department, Manufacturing Engineers.
Responsibilities
- Directly oversee the ME's
- Compile weekly reports on engineering KPI's to analyse actual vs target (CT, Scrap, OEE etc.)
- Attend daily OPS meeting to provide feedback and actions.
- Attend daily Scrap/Quality meeting and set actions to minimize.
- Work hand in hand with the Maintenance Lead to brainstorm on equipment and processes improvements.
- Compile the monthly departmental KPI's report with ICA / PCA Actions.
- Liaise with suppliers and contractors for the execution of planned projects/CI initiatives.
- Obtain quotes based on SOW's and raise POR's within One BPM.
- Track expenses and budgets to stay within the monthly budget.
- Recruit (Interviews) and train new members in terms of company procedures.
- Lead key KPI's - PFMEA, Control plan and Process Health sheet and ensure they are updated.
- Champion CI activities with the respective ME's - Cycle time improvements, layouts, flows (VSM) and Kaizen's.
- Stand in and 2IC to the Technical Manager.
- Perform weekly/monthly process audits (Control plan, FMEA, Parameter sheets etc.) to ensure compliance to IATF16949.
